  • Publication number: 20230234152
    Abstract: Device (1) for displacing at least one assembly (2, 2?) between a provisioning zone (3) and a working zone (4) of at least one process chamber (5) of a process chamber apparatus (6) for soldering, in particular for reflow soldering, comprising at least one displacement device (7), wherein the at least one assembly (2, 2?) carries out, at least in sections, a displacement movement (9), or such a displacement movement (9) can be carried out, such that the at least one assembly (2, 2?) is displaced by means of a force (8), in particular pushing force, which is transmitted or generated by the displacement device (7), in particular directly, and acts on the assembly (2, 2?).

  • Publication number: 20220258265
    Abstract: A device for soldering, in particular for reflow soldering, of at least one assembly, having a process chamber arrangement, comprises at least two process chambers for preparing a soldering method and/or for carrying out a soldering method and/or for post-processing a soldering method, wherein the at least two process chambers are arranged above one another, in particular in a stack-like manner.
